Common Drain Cleaning Methods

  • Drain Snakes or Augers: These are flexible tools with a coil at the end that can be fed into the drain. They are adept at breaking up or pulling out common obstructions like hair and small debris.
  • Hydro-Jetting: This high-pressure water cleaning method is incredibly effective for tackling stubborn grease, sludge, and scale buildup. A specialized nozzle directs a powerful stream of water through the pipe, flushing away debris and leaving pipes remarkably clean. This is particularly beneficial in older homes where pipe linings might be smoother.
  • Enzymatic or Microbial Cleaners: For organic matter clogs, especially in kitchen drains, bio-friendly cleaners can be used to break down grease andFood particles over time. These are often a good preventative maintenance option as well.
  • Rotary Cleaning: Similar to drain snakes, these machines use a rotating cutting head to break apart tougher blockages.

The approach a Lakewood plumber takes will depend on the location and severity of the clog. For instance, a kitchen sink blockage might involve different tactics than a main sewer line issue, which is more critical and impacts multiple fixtures. Many homes in Lakewood may have older cast-iron pipes or newer PVC, and experienced plumbers know how to work with each material safely.

Frequently Asked Questions About Drain Cleaning in Lakewood

Q1: How long does a typical drain cleaning service take in Lakewood?

A: The duration of a drain cleaning service can vary depending on the complexity of the clog and the method used. Simple clogs cleared with a drain snake might take 30 minutes to an hour. More extensive blockages requiring hydro-jetting can take a few hours. Our connected plumbers in Lakewood aim for efficiency to get your drains flowing again as quickly as possible.

Q2: Are there specific drainage concerns common in Lakewood homes?

A: Lakewood, with its diverse housing stock, can present varied challenges. Older homes might experience issues related to aging pipe materials, while newer constructions could face clogs from rapid residential growth and typical household use. Common issues include hair clogs in bathrooms and grease buildup in kitchen drains, which are universal but can be more pronounced depending on the prevalence of specific types of construction and household habits.

Q3: What’s the difference between drain cleaning and drain clearing?

A: While often used interchangeably, ‘drain clearing’ typically refers to the immediate action of removing an existing blockage. ‘Drain cleaning’ can encompass both clearing an active clog and performing routine maintenance to prevent future clogs and maintain optimal pipe health.

Lakewood plumbing warning signs

Common signs you need Drain Cleaning in Lakewood: slow draining from multiple fixtures simultaneously (often a main-line issue, not just one clog), gurgling sounds when a toilet flushes, standing water in tubs or showers, and a sewer odor from drains.

The Lakewood Drain Cleaning process

What a Lakewood Drain Cleaning call actually covers: camera-scoping the line to locate the blockage or damage, clearing with a mechanical snake or hydro-jet, and confirming flow with a post-service flush check.

Preventing plumbing issues in Lakewood

To avoid repeat calls: use strainers on all drains, keep grease and fibrous food out of the kitchen drain, and flush drains monthly with hot water.

Ocean County Water Quality: Soft Water

Water sampled across Ocean County averages 17 mg/L of calcium-magnesium hardness — classified as soft water. For drain, sewer, and jetting work, note that clogs in this category are typically organic (grease, roots, debris) rather than scale-related — but in soft-water counties, mineral scale can combine with grease to harden blockages, which is why high-pressure hydro jetting often outperforms snaking for a lasting clear.
